Event Description

In February, The Illinois Department of Revenue revoked Provena Covenant Medical Center's property tax-exempt status. This decision will have major ramifications at the local, state, and national levels for all hospitals as well as other not-for-profit entities. CAS Director Bill Greenough invites you to participate in an informal public forum on this timely topic. After brief presentations by those with first-hand knowledge of the Provena case in particular and tax-exempt institutions in general, you are encouraged to direct questions to the panelists.

Participants include: John Colombo (Law), Claudia Lennhoff (Executive Director, Champaign County Healthcare Consumers), James Leonard (President and CEO, Carle Foundation), Dan Stebbins (Champaign County Board of Review), James Unland (President, The Health Capital Group and Editor, Journal of Health Care Finance), and Mark Wiener (President and CEO, Provena Covenant Medical Center).

CAS Resident Associate and Dean of the Medical College, Brad Schwartz will moderate. This forum is one of the many public events associated with our year-long initiative: Who Gets What? The Interactions of Health Policy and Social Welfare Policy. More information.
